## Further description of TERSE

"""

TERSE is a unified way to store state, with a defined way to query and mutate it that has been relentlessly refined for overall simplicity and token efficiency not just at rest, but in operation.

We realized state access was a low-level, common pattern that keeps getting reinvented. It goes deeper than just AI memory. Consider that Anthropic memory and others are a bunch of markdown files and in some respects, they got it right... simpler is better.

So REALLY the problem is settling on a format that is flexible to cover 95% of a domain. We can do so MUCH better than Markdown; TERSE is opinionated on that but it has very good reasons.

By being a line-ordered and line-identifiable structure (with special treatment for free-form blocks like this), now the whole state can be idempotently re-declared. Literally, this text of this post is a TERSE state declaration that an AI or you could make. Or, duh, just copy this to a .terse file!

So let's say you did that. To query this state:

> ? Hello World

To copy this whole state somewhere:

> # My new container

> ? Hello World //inline queries physically expand into the declaration

Directives are a [tail] with composable set of operations. For example, let's clean that up.. I declare thee removed!

> # My new container [REMOVED] // all contents too!

There's more. TERSE makes it exceeding easy for the AI to do stuff with state.

The MCP has one main op where these two things are sent *together*

1) state declarations

2) state queries (post-application of declarations and results unioned)

BTW, to query all state, wait for it...

> ? // Not that you want do this often!

TERSE has a full object model for (de)serialization. A reference Python implementation of the full specification is also included.
